Job description

Description

Keep production moving. Solve complex problems. Make an impact every shift.


Red Dot Buildings is seeking a skilled, safety-focused Industrial Maintenance Tech to maintain, troubleshoot, and repair the equipment and systems that support our manufacturing operations. This hands-on role works with industrial electrical systems, hydraulics, pneumatics, welding equipment, CNC machinery, overhead cranes, and other production assets.


The ideal candidate is a dependable problem-solver who can diagnose equipment issues, complete repairs safely, and help prevent future downtime. If you enjoy working with your hands, tackling new challenges, and keeping critical equipment operating at its best, this could be the right opportunity for you.



About Red Dot Buildings

For more than 60 years, Red Dot Buildings has designed and manufactured custom-engineered metal buildings. Based in Athens, Texas, Red Dot delivers complex, customized structures for commercial, educational, athletic, government, worship, and specialty applications.


From design and detailing through fabrication and erection management, Red Dot’s work is built on technical expertise, teamwork, attention to detail, and a commitment to quality.
